项目简介
本项目借助Python编写的爬虫工具,自动抓取CSGO饰品在Buff商城和Steam市场的价格数据,进行分析比较,辅助用户以折扣价购买Steam余额时挑选合适的饰品。
项目的主要特性和功能
- 数据爬取:从Buff商城和Steam市场抓取CSGO饰品的价格、在售数量等信息,支持自定义爬取的饰品分类和价格区间。
- 数据分析:筛选出在售数量大于100的饰品,计算Steam市场的饰品价格(考虑美元汇率和手续费),计算倒卖比(Buff价格与Steam可获收益的比值)以评估倒卖潜力。
- 结果输出:将分析结果以CSV格式保存,便于用户查看和进一步处理。
安装使用步骤
环境准备
- 确保已安装Python 3.x。
- 安装所需的Python库:
bash pip install requests pandas
使用步骤
- 已下载本项目的源码文件。
- 配置参数:打开项目中的Python脚本,依据注释填写所需参数,如Buff的Cookie、爬取的分类、价格区间等。
- 运行脚本:在终端或命令行中运行相应的Python脚本,例如:
bash python BuffCsgo.py python SteamCsgo.py
- 查看结果:脚本运行完成后,生成的CSV文件会保存在指定路径,用户可打开CSV文件查看分析结果。
注意事项
- 爬取过程可能遇到反爬虫策略,建议使用代理IP和随机User - Agent模拟正常访问。
- 本项目仅供学习和研究使用,请遵守相关法律法规和平台的使用协议。
- 因市场价格实时变动,爬取的数据可能有一定延迟,建议定期更新数据获取最新信息。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】